Output 51f8f262c1b763b32280cb9d424a27ab17de724d07d1af90c8d9a97c73bd2cf7:4

value
334676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1102834ce61f255ef7ae20feb929aadd2bda5212 OP_EQUAL
address
33ExRQNDxHGztGK9p8GNVWNrGtjFCUYVyv
transaction
51f8f262c1b763b32280cb9d424a27ab17de724d07d1af90c8d9a97c73bd2cf7
spent
true